Dr. Dre's "2001" (also referred to as "The Chronic 2001") is a highly influential hip-hop album that was released on November 16, 1999. It is the second studio album by Dr. Dre, following his debut album "The Chronic." Here are some key points about the album:

: Dr. Dre has famously guarded his digital rights. In 2011, a federal judge ruled that the new owners of Death Row Records did not have the right to sell his debut, The Chronic , digitally, reinforcing his control over how his catalog is distributed online.
